Novatel Wireless Honored By Deloitte & Touche Technology Fast 50

SAN DIEGO -- September 24, 2003 -- Novatel Wireless, Inc. (Nasdaq: NVTL), a leading provider of wireless data access solutions, today announced that it is one of the 2003 Deloitte & Touche Technology Fast 50 Program winners for San Diego, a ranking of the 50 fastest growing technology companies in the San Diego area. The Fast 50 is based on the percentage of growth in fiscal year revenues over five years, from 1998-2002.

To qualify for the Technology Fast 50, companies must have had operating revenues of at least $50,000 in 1998 and $1,000,000 in 2002, must be public or private companies headquartered in North America, and be a "technology company" defined as owning proprietary technology that contributes to a significant portion of the company's operating revenues (using other companies' technology in a unique way does not qualify); and/or devoting a significant proportion of revenues to research and development of technology. This year's San Diego Technology Fast 50 program was co-presented by Deloitte & Touche, Comerica, Cooley Godward, Fleishman-Hillard, Focus Creative, KPBS, Marsh, R.J. Watkins, T Sector, and in association with AeA and BIOCOM.

Winners of the 20 regional Technology Fast 50 programs in the United States and Canada are automatically entered in the Deloitte & Touche Technology Fast 500 program, which ranks North America's top 500 fastest growing technology companies. ABOUT NOVATEL WIRELESS, INC.

Novatel Wireless, Inc. is a leading developer of wireless PC cards, embedded modems, software and custom engineering for use in mobile computing devices. The company delivers innovative solutions to retail, wholesale and vertical markets worldwide enabling access to personal, corporate and public information over GSM, GPRS, CDMA and UMTS networks. Novatel Wireless MerlinTM PC Card and ExpediteTM Embedded Modems are used in portable computers, handheld devices and vertical market applications. Headquartered in San Diego, California, Novatel Wireless is listed on Nasdaq: NVTL.
